use std::sync::atomic::{AtomicBool, AtomicU64, AtomicUsize, Ordering};
use crate::types::{sequence::SeqNum, Result};
use bytes::Bytes;
use crate::memtable::{
iterator::MemtableIterator,
skiplist::{EntryValue, MemtableSkipList},
};
use crate::wal::batch::WriteBatch;
pub struct Memtable {
skiplist: MemtableSkipList,
pub first_seq: SeqNum,
last_seq: AtomicU64,
size_bytes: AtomicUsize,
sealed: AtomicBool,
flush_threshold: usize,
}
impl Memtable {
pub fn new(first_seq: SeqNum, flush_threshold: usize) -> Self {
Self {
skiplist: MemtableSkipList::new(),
first_seq,
last_seq: AtomicU64::new(first_seq.0),
size_bytes: AtomicUsize::new(0),
sealed: AtomicBool::new(false),
flush_threshold,
}
}
pub fn apply_batch(&self, batch: &WriteBatch) -> Result<bool> {
assert!(
!self.sealed.load(Ordering::Acquire),
"apply_batch on sealed memtable"
);
let mut seq = batch.sequence;
for rec in &batch.records {
let mut ikey_buf = Vec::with_capacity(rec.user_key.len() + 8);
ikey_buf.extend_from_slice(&rec.user_key);
let inverted = crate::types::sequence::SEQNUM_MAX.0 - seq.0;
let tag = (inverted << 8) | (rec.op_type as u64);
ikey_buf.extend_from_slice(&tag.to_be_bytes());
let ikey_bytes = Bytes::from(ikey_buf);
let value = rec.value.clone().unwrap_or(Bytes::new());
let value_size = value.len();
let entry = EntryValue {
op_type: rec.op_type,
value,
};
self.skiplist.insert(ikey_bytes, entry, value_size);
self.size_bytes
.fetch_add(rec.user_key.len() + 8 + value_size + 64, Ordering::Relaxed);
let mut current = self.last_seq.load(Ordering::Relaxed);
loop {
if seq.0 <= current {
break;
}
match self.last_seq.compare_exchange_weak(
current,
seq.0,
Ordering::Release,
Ordering::Relaxed,
) {
Ok(_) => break,
Err(c) => current = c,
}
}
seq = seq.next();
}
Ok(self.should_flush())
}
#[inline]
pub fn should_flush(&self) -> bool {
self.size_bytes.load(Ordering::Relaxed) >= self.flush_threshold
}
pub fn seal(&self) {
self.sealed.store(true, Ordering::Release);
}
pub fn last_seq(&self) -> SeqNum {
SeqNum(self.last_seq.load(Ordering::Acquire))
}
pub fn size_bytes(&self) -> usize {
self.size_bytes.load(Ordering::Relaxed)
}
pub fn entry_count(&self) -> u64 {
self.skiplist.entry_count()
}
pub fn get(&self, user_key_bytes: &[u8], read_seq: SeqNum) -> Option<EntryValue> {
self.skiplist.get(user_key_bytes, read_seq)
}
pub fn iter(&self, read_seq: SeqNum) -> MemtableIterator<'_> {
MemtableIterator::new(self.skiplist.iter(), read_seq)
}
pub fn iter_all_versions(&self, read_seq: SeqNum) -> Vec<crate::memtable::iterator::MemEntry> {
use crate::memtable::iterator::MemEntry;
use crate::memtable::skiplist::{decode_seq_from_key, user_key_of};
use bytes::Bytes;
self.skiplist
.iter()
.filter_map(move |(ikey_bytes, entry)| {
let seq = decode_seq_from_key(&ikey_bytes);
if seq > read_seq {
return None;
}
let uk = Bytes::copy_from_slice(user_key_of(&ikey_bytes));
Some(MemEntry {
user_key: uk,
seq,
entry,
})
})
.collect()
}
}
